OSHA Inspection: AVANOS MEDICAL, INC.

Referral inspection · Safety discipline

On , OSHA opened a referral safety inspection of AVANOS MEDICAL, INC. in 5405 WINDWARD PARKWAY, ALPHARETTA, GA 30004 (NAICS 339113). OSHA activity number 346254311.

What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

2 citations on file for this inspection.

1910.212 A03 IV D

Serious Gravity 10 1 instance 4 exposed
Issued
Mar 20, 2023
Abate by
Apr 17, 2023
Penalty
Initial $15,625 · Current $9,375 Reduced
29 CFR  1910.212(a)(3)(iv)(d):One or more methods of machine guarding were not provided to protect the operator and other employees in the milling machine area  (front and back) from hazards such as those created at the point of operation:  a) Machine shop located in the lower level of the facility: On or about September 29, 2022 and times prior, the employer exposed employees to struck-by hazards in that machine guarding were not provided to employees operating several milling machines, belt sander, lathes, presses  throughout the machine shop.

1910.178 L02 II

Serious Gravity 5 1 instance 4 exposed
Issued
Mar 20, 2023
Abate by
Apr 17, 2023
Penalty
Initial $8,929 · Current $5,357 Reduced
29 CFR  1910.178(l)(2)(ii):The employer did not ensure that each operator had successfully completed the training consisting of a combination of formal instruction (e.g., lecture, discussion, interactive computer learning, video tape, written material), practical training (demonstrations performed by the trainer and practical exercises performed by the trainee), and evaluation of the operator's performance in the workplace.  a) Machine shop located in the lower level of the facility: On or about September 29, 2022 and times prior, the employer exposed employees to struck-by hazards in that formal training was not provided to employees who operated the WESCO 76" Lift Powered Lift Electric Fork Stacker (Model #PCBFL - 76-25/ Serial #2219541) throughout the machine shop.
